MULTIPLE INTELLIGENCES Bodily kinesthetic- body movement Interpersonal- working with other people Naturalists- plants and animals, colors
and shapes Musical- singing, chanting, poetry Intrapersonal- understanding of self Linguistic- talking, listening, and writing Logical- Mathematical- numbers, math,
and science Spatial- art and design
INFANTSJellyfish Bottle Activity (naturalistic)
Gatorade Bottle Grocery Bag Air bubble (for the head) Water Food Coloring Scissors
Directions:1) Fill the bottle with water and
color it with the dye2) Cut the grocery bag into a
rectangle3) Create a head and blow a little
air (tie it tight)4) Cut the rest of the bag to create
little tentacles5) Put the jellyfish into the bottle,
flip bottom upside down and right side up (repeat)

1 YEAR – 2 YEARSMother’s Day Activity (spatial and
linguistic) Paint Paper Marker
Directions:1) Paint the child’s hand, put on
paper to make a hand print2) Paint child’s foot, put on paper
to make a SEPARATE footprint3) Write above “I love you from
my fingers to my toes!”4) Let dry and let them take it
home

2 YEARS- 3 YEARSCounting Goldfish (logical-mathematical)
Goldfish color crackers Napkin
Directions1. Give them each 5-10 gold fish 2. Have them count aloud how many
goldfish they have, and the colors3. Let them enjoy their gold fish
